Amimon HD Wireless Audio-Video ICs

WHDI

World’s first wireless video modem capable of delivering uncompressed HD resolutions of 720p, 1080i & 1080p

The second generation transmitter and receiver chips (AMN 2120/2220) are designed for the WHDI™ (Wireless Home Digital Interface™) standard and are the first chipset capable of wirelessly delivering full uncompressed 1080p/60Hz HD content throughout the entire home.

The chips connect wirelessly between a wide variety of video transmitting devices [players, STB, laptops and PC's, game consoles, cameras] to any display device [LCD and plasma monitors, projectors, Etc.] throughout the entire home, allowing mobility and flexibility with no cables and installations.

Two architecture options are currently available for the wireless HD link based on AMIMON’s WHDI™ chipsets:

  • Embedded solution with external receiver box at the other end of the link
  • Embedded solutions at both sides of the wireless link

The second generation chipset is based on the revolutionary video modem technology operating in the 5GHz unlicensed band, pioneered by AMIMON and the backbone of WHDI. The robustness of AMIMON’s video modem technology has been proven in consumers’ homes with AMIMON’s first generation chipset which was integrated into wireless HDTV products from leading TV manufacturers. The second generation chipset offers significant enhancements both in quality and in feature-set.

Key features of AMIMON’s AMN 2120/2220 include:

  • Designed for the WHDI standard
  • HD video: 1080p/60Hz & high quality computer graphics; equivalent video rates up to 3Gbps
  • Range: house coverage, through walls.
  • Latency: less than 1 millisecond
  • Hollywood approved HDCP 2.0 copy protection
  • Low power consumption modes for portable devices
  • Low cost – mass adoption price points
  • 5GHz unlicensed band with support for Dynamic Frequency Selection (DFS)

The second generation chipset provides CE manufacturers with a low cost HD wireless connectivity solution. The chipset is built on a programmable platform that can be tuned for conformance with the WHDI standard specification. The chipset interfaces directly with the video I/O's, saving the cost of any additional components such as CODEC chips, memory buffers and controls.

The AMN 2120/2220 chipset can be embedded into CE devices such as LCD and plasma HDTVs, multimedia projectors, A/V receivers, Blu-ray DVD players, set-top boxes (STBs), game consoles, computers, DVRs, PCs and HD video accessories/dongles, allowing wireless streaming of uncompressed HD video and audio.

AMN2120 WHDI™ Baseband & AMN3110 RFIC Transmitter chips

Can be embedded into home entertainment devices such as Blu-ray players, STBs, game consoles, Laptops, PCs and cameras, enabling wireless streaming of uncompressed HD video and audio to TVs, monitors and projectors


AMN2220 WHDI™ Baseband & AMN3210 RFIC Receiver chips

Can be embedded into TVs, monitors and projectors, enabling these devices to display HD video and audio received wirelessly from WHDI™ enabled home entertainment devices such as Blu-ray players, STBs, game consoles, Laptops and cameras.
